IJN ? Kōkūtai
|
Aircraft History Built by Mitsubishi, estimated date of assembly early to mid October 1942 as the 202nd Model 32 built. Delivered to the Imperial Japanese Navy (IJN) as Type 0 Carrier Fighter Reisen / A6M3 Model 32 manufacture number 3202. Wartime History Assigned to ? Kōkūtai (Air Group). This Zero was abandoned at Munda Airfield. Wreckage In early August 1943, this Zero was captured by the U.S. Army, 43rd Division at Munda Airfield. The wreckage was one of the Japanese aircraft captured at Munda and the manufacture number 3202 was noted on the wreckage. Ultimate fate unknown, likely scrapped or otherwise disappeared.
